madridfc:That is a dual core laptop. With proper planning, bulk cash and basic repair skills-you can land the same/similar laptops in Lagos for as low as 17k. And even if you are buying ready to go on Craigslist -you can buy and get to land in Nigeria for as low as 25k. Ebay is more expensive for [b]individual items [/b]than Craiglist because Ebay and Paypal take about 12% and then seller has to also add the cost of shipping. If you are importing laptops as a business-the way to go is not by buying one laptop for 30k-unless you have a ready customer with cash but buying direct from source in bulk and shipping by sea. Craigslist and Ebay will give you 1 laptop here and 2 laptops there. If you are buying 20 laptops or hundreds at the cheapest prices possible-you go to the source where those selling on ebay and craigslist get theres-which is also where the computer village sellers get theirs too. But when you have ready customers-who can pay- or you can get good prices that can let you land the item in Nigeria at a low price-its good to start buying 1 here and 2 there on Craigslist and Ebay. |

Scam Alerts As the year comes to end-scammers are becoming desperate -looking for money for Christmas!. On Nairaland-the method used to be scammers sending people emails while impersonating thread owners and then giving people fake bank accounts. Now they have taken a new direction-they register usernames similar to the owner/originator of a thread. For example-one of the scammers has registered the username Lagtech1 -and is sending messages to people making offers. Please dont fall for this-all offers we make are either on this thread or our website. USA Thieves People ordering items from Ebay and other websites should please make sure that they do the following: 1) Inform me before any item is shipped to our USA office 2) Ensure that the seller adds a tracking number 3) Track the items themselves 4) Make sure that I know the day the item is scheduled to arrive This is because thieves are now stealing packages left by courier companies. If you dont follow the steps outline above-you may loose your itemte and neither Ebay nor your seller may give a refund. The story below is about recent thefts here. Please dont rely on the last sentence in the story -Ebay wont replace your item! http://minnesota.cbslocal.com/2014/11/05/champlin-residents-becoming-vigilant-over-package-thefts/ MINNEAPOLIS (WCCO) — The holiday shopping season is around the corner, and police have a warning: Be careful when getting packages delivered to your home when you aren’t there. Last Friday and Saturday in Champlin, police received two reports of packages stolen from doorways in the middle of the afternoon. But one of them happened at a house where a security camera was rolling, and the face of one of the thieves is clearly visible. Champlin Police Det. Brian Wentworth admits that it’s an easy crime to pull off, with so many delivery trucks driving through neighborhoods every day, and homeowners often not home. “They saw the package there and they drove up, they knew what they were doing, they opened the door and put the package in and drove off. And … in less than 20 seconds, they were outta there,” Wentworth said. Police say they’ve been able to identify one of the thieves. His image in the video matches the photo I.D. of a man who sold a new vacuum cleaner to a pawn shop in Coon Rapids. That’s what was in the stolen package. “People could probably deter some of this by maybe having the packages delivered to the back of their residence, maybe to a porch or deck, or maybe even having the package delivered to a neighbor,” Wentworth said. Melissa Jurgens is an administrator of the Champlin Community Facebook page. She posted the security cam video of last week’s theft. “Within 24 to 48 hours, how many people have seen this video, seen the picture of the guy and spread this message and shared it with others,” Jurgens said. “It’s a great use of social media.” She says the crime has led many people in Champlin to make arrangements with their neighbors when it comes to package deliveries. People are also becoming more vigilant about what’s happening on their street. “People are saying they think they have seen this person, so it’s only a matter of time,” she said. “Social media and this community and how close knit we are, sharing the story, it’s only a matter of time.” Champlin Police say they were just contacted by Brooklyn Center Police, where they believe the same suspects committed a similar crime. Because the stolen item was valued at about $100, the thieves are likely looking at a misdemeanor theft charge if they are caught. Had it been a more expensive item, the charge would be more serious. It’s possible they are responsible for additional thefts. The woman who shared the security video with WCCO says she and her husband ordered that vacuum cleaner on Amazon.com. When she contacted the company to let them know it had been stolen, they replaced it for free. |
